chelan county pud - home - cimugcimug.ucaiug.org/meetings/atlanta2016/atlanta 2016...

13
Chelan County PUD CIM as Solu3on for Future Integra3on at Chelan County PUD

Upload: hadien

Post on 04-Apr-2018

218 views

Category:

Documents


2 download

TRANSCRIPT

ChelanCountyPUD

CIMasSolu3onforFutureIntegra3onatChelanCountyPUD

AboutChelanCountyPUD

•  CustomerOwnedPublicU4lityLocatedinthecenterofWashingtonState

•  OperateThreeHydroElectricProjectsontheColumbiaRiverTotalingJustUnder2,000MWofGenera4ngCapacity

•  ProvidePower,Water,WasteWater,andHighSpeedFiberInternetServicestoroughly50,000Residen4alCustomers

•  AsaU4litywedon’tdoalotofanythingbutdoaliOlebitofeverything

ITSystems

•  MaximoAssetManagement•  PeopleSoQFinancials/HR•  PrimaveraProjectPlanning•  OSIsoQPISystems(SCADAData)•  Sun-NetTOA(OutageManagement)•  CustominhousesystemsforOpera4onalLoggingand

ManagementoftheFiberNetwork.

StateofIntegra3onsCustomer

Information&Billing

AssetManagement

AssetRisk&Health

MobileWorkforce

OutageManagement

SmartMetering

RealTimeMeasurement

(SCADA)

WorkManagement

Analytics

WhywelookedtotheCIM

•  Exis4ngpointtopointintegra4onsaredifficulttomaintain•  Lackofdocumenta4onmakesupgradeschallenging•  Ques4onsaboutdataintegrityaredifficultorimpossibleto

answer•  Morethanoneversionofthetruthdependingonwhich

systemyouareviewing•  Expec4ngmajorsoQwareupgradesoverthenextfewyears

Wherewewouldliketobe

SemanticIntegration

CustomerInformation&

Billing

AssetManagement

AssetRisk&Health

MobileWorkforce

OutageManagement

SmartMetering

RealTimeMeasurement

(SCADA)

WorkManagement

Analytics IndustryStandards

PilotProject

•  ITlikedtheideaofanEnterpriseServiceBus•  WefelttheCIMwouldgiveusaheadstartandallowustodevelop

toastandard•  ManagementwasnotyetconvincedoftheneedforanESBandwas

worriedthatimplemen4ngsuchalargeprojectcouldslowdevelopment

•  WedecidedtotakeonasmallPilotprojecttoproveouttheconcepts

Genera3onOutagePlanning

•  Planedoutagesarescheduledandstoredinathirdpartydatabase•  Actualoutagesarealsoeventuallyenteredintothatdatabase•  Opera4onsusestheschedulestoplantheirwork•  PowerMarke4ngusestheschedulestopredictgenera4on•  Actualoutagesandcausesmustbereportedtoanumberof

agencies•  Significanteffortwasbeingmadetokeeptheschedulesaccurate

andtotrueupactualdatabeforepublishingreports

FirstSteps

•  Beganmee4ngwithsubjectmaOerexpertstodocumentcurrentBusinessmodelinEASparx

•  Wedocumentedtheen4reprocessofhowanoutageisini4allyplanned,enteredintoTOA,updated,andreported

•  Foranumberofpeoplecloselyinvolvedwithoutagemanagementthiswasthefirst4meseeingtheen4reprocessend-to-end

•  Thisstepimprovedmanagerbyinsignificantly

WithrequirementsgatheredwebeganexploringtheCIM

•  Iden4fiedallrelevantdatapointsinrequirements•  FoundmatchingfieldsintheCIMmodel•  ExpandedtheCIMforafewmissingfields,mostlyrelatedto

ourrepor4ngrequirements•  GeneratedDDLfromourextendedCIMmodeltobuildour

database

Implementa3on

•  WiththedatabaseinplaceweplannedandimplementedanETLprocessfromthesourcesystems

•  TheETLprocessisalldocumentinEASparx•  Wethendesignedananaly4clayerandbeganprovidingupto

theminutereportsthathadpreviouslyrequireddaysofmanualworktoprovide

LessonsLearned

•  Businessprocessmodelingwashugelyimportanttomanagementbuyin

•  Thear4factsproducedhavebeenusefultoITandtoOpera4ons•  TheCIMprovidedasolidbaseandwaseasilyextended•  Whilethisapproachrequiredmoreworkupfrontthansimply

repor4ngdirectlyfromthesourcedatasystem,itreallydidn’tslowusdownmuch

•  Managementhasbeenhappywiththeresultsandweexpecttocon4nueworkingwiththeCIM